Elliott Equipment designs and manufactures truck-mounted aerial work platforms, boom truck cranes, and digger derricks that help crews work safer and more efficiently across utility, sign & lighting, construction, and governmental markets. With over 75 years of innovation, we are known for purpose-built equipment and long-term reliability.

As part of Stellar Industries, Elliott is proud to be a 100% employee-owned company. That ownership mindset drives our culture, our quality, and our commitment to continuous improvement.

3rd Shift Paint Prepper

Entry level position - $18-20/hour3rd Shift- Mon- Thurs 8:00pm- 6:00am- Includes $2/hour Shift Differential

OVERALL SUMMARY Under direct supervision – Responsible for material handling of components, proper surface preparation of components to be painted, proper application of prep solvents and cleaners, high level of accuracy and thoroughness in quality of work.

ESSENTIAL JOB FUNCTIONS Work with the supervisor to: Plan production, maximize quality and run a safe, clean department.

  • Compliant to all PPE and OSHA Guidelines
  • Knowledge and Understanding of MSDS
  • Maintain Safe and Clean Work Station
  • House Keeping & Booth Maintenance
  • Interpretation of paint suppliers’ required specifications for Surface Preparation
  • Operation of all equipment required for surface preparation, power washers, sanders, grinders
  • Operation of Sand Blasting Equipment
  • Operation of material handling equipment, forklifts, hoists, etc.
  • Prep Equipment Cleaning and Maintenance
  • Other duties as assigned by area supervisor

REQUIRED KNOWLEDGE, SKILLS AND ABILITIES Individual must posses the following knowledge, skills and abilities to be able to explain and demonstrate that he/she can perform the essential functions of the job, with or without reasonable accommodation, using some other combination of skills and abilities

  • Successful demonstration of prep and surface cleaning equipment
  • Communicates effectively both verbally and in writing
  • Good math and measurement skills
  • Ability to bend, reach, push, pull and put parts into position for surface preparation
  • Able to lift 50 lbs frequently and 100 lbs occasionally from a floor or bench level to a painting fixture
  • Ability to operate Sand Blasting Equipment Safely and Effectively

EDUCATION AND EXPERIENCE Experience in various forms of surface prep and spray application of cleaning products for surface preparation preferred.
